U.S. v. HOREY

No. 02-6119.

333 F.3d 1185 (2003)

UNITED STATES of America, Plaintiff-Appellee, v. Darwyn Rhon HOREY, Defendant-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Tenth Circuit.

June 23, 2003.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Submitted on the briefs: William H. Bock, Oklahoma City, OK, for Defendant-Appellant.

Robert G. McCampbell, United States Attorney, Leslie M. Maye and Sue Tuck Richmond, Assistant United States Attorneys, Oklahoma City, OK, for Plaintiff-Appellee.

Before LUCERO, McKAY, and BALDOCK, Circuit Judges.


McKAY, Circuit Judge.

After examining the briefs and appellate record, this panel has determined unanimously to grant the parties' request for a decision on the briefs without oral argument. See Fed.R.App. P. 34(f); 10th Cir.R. 34.1(G). The case is therefore ordered submitted without oral argument.
